    CNN Article claims for now, that state couldnt find anything illegal. One of those now they rush to regulate it.

    FAA tries to control drone use claiming they are aircraft. Aside from them wanting too much power, one has to ask. Ok what makes a drone, how are they different from other rc planes? There are conventional rc planes that are turbine and jet powered and big enough to take out a house easy loaded with explosives.

    Vs the scary looking quads, generally are pretty short range, low payload, very loud.

    It really I think is somewhat analogous to the ignorance and fear of ar-15's.
